My mom has had declining cognitive function for years, and it got a lot worse last year to the point where she was almost nonverbal.

I put her on a protocol of:

Ultrasound stimulation, 5 minutes 3x per day

Red light therapy, 30 minutes 3x per day

Low dose Methylene blue + magnesium and threonine

Light exercise

Improved ambient lighting conditions removing excess blue light

After 3 months she is starting to initiate and hold conversations again, and already seems to be a lot more 'present' than she was at the start of the year. I was skeptical, but the results have been rather profound, especially given that it's only been a few months.

How did you come up with the treatment? Thanks for sharing.

I heard about the ultrasound protocol last year from Sterling Cooley on twitter. Low power Ultrasound is meant to stimulate microtubules which are theorised to be what facilitates consciousness. Threonine is part of this protocol, and facilities their functioning.

Red light therapy was from people like Jack Kruse, and methylene blue dyes the organs blue which helps with absorption of the red light into the body. Paying closer attention to the 'poisonous' effects of blue light led me down this path.

Doctors have been pretty useless in terms of viable solutions, so I ended up looking for alternatives since they were out of options.
